php怎么上传网页图片地址吗

不及物动词 其他 99

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PHP中,可以通过以下步骤实现上传网页图片地址:

    1. 创建HTML表单,用于接收用户输入的网页图片地址。可以使用 `

    ` 标签创建一个表单,设置 `method` 属性为 “post”, `action` 属性为处理表单的PHP文件的地址。

    “`html




    “`

    2. 创建PHP文件用于处理表单提交。可以将上述表单中的 `action` 属性指向一个PHP文件,例如 `upload.php`。

    “`php

    “`

    3. 在PHP文件中处理图片地址。在上述的 `upload.php` 中,可以通过 `$_POST[“imageURL”]` 获取表单中用户输入的图片地址,并进行相应的操作。例如,可以将图片地址保存到数据库,或进行图片下载等操作。

    “`php
    connect_error) {
    die(“连接失败: ” . $conn->connect_error);
    }

    $sql = “INSERT INTO images (imageURL) VALUES (‘$imageURL’)”;

    if ($conn->query($sql) === TRUE) {
    echo “图片地址上传成功”;
    } else {
    echo “Error: ” . $sql . “
    ” . $conn->error;
    }

    $conn->close();

    // 其他操作,例如图片下载等
    }
    ?>
    “`

    上述示例中的代码仅为演示用途,实际应用中还需根据具体需求进行相应的处理。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在 PHP 中,你可以使用文件上传功能来上传网页中的图片。下面是一个基本的示例代码:

    1. 创建 HTML 表单:
    “`html



    “`

    2. 创建 PHP 脚本(upload.php)来处理文件上传:
    “`php

    “`

    以上代码的步骤:
    – 在 HTML 表单中,使用 `` 元素来创建一个文件上传字段。
    – 在 PHP 脚本中,使用 `$_FILES` 超全局变量来获取上传的文件。
    – 获取文件的原始名称和扩展名,并使用 `uniqid()` 函数生成一个唯一的文件名。
    – 使用 `move_uploaded_file()` 函数将文件移动到指定的目录。
    – 输出上传后的图片地址。

    请注意,你需要将上述代码中的 `’/path/to/uploads/’` 替换为你自己服务器上存储图片的实际目录,并将 `’http://www.example.com/uploads/’` 替换为你的网站的实际域名。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要上传网页图片地址,可以使用PHP的文件上传功能。下面是一个简单的PHP文件上传的方法和操作流程:

    1. 创建一个HTML表单,用于上传文件。

    “`html



    “`

    2. 创建一个PHP文件,接收并处理上传的文件。命名为upload.php。

    “`php

    “`

    3. 创建一个保存上传文件的目录,名为uploads。

    “`shell
    mkdir uploads
    “`

    这样,当用户选择文件并点击上传按钮后,文件将被上传到服务器上的uploads目录中,并在upload.php文件中进行处理。最后,用户将看到“文件上传成功”的消息。

    请注意,上述代码仅提供了基本的文件上传功能。您可以根据需要对代码进行修改和增强。例如,您可以添加验证文件类型、文件大小的功能,以确保上传的文件符合要求。

    此外,上传文件可能会对服务器安全性造成一定的风险。因此,在实际应用中,请确保对文件进行充分的安全性检查和限制,并使用适当的文件命名策略,以防止恶意攻击和文件名冲突等问题的发生。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部